What are the advantages and limitations of electronic stability control systems?

What will be an ideal response?


These systems are not performance enhancements or a replacement for safe driving practices, but they are a type of safety technology that assists a driver in recovering from dangerous situations. Generally, these systems work within the inherent limits of a vehicle's handling and available traction between the tires and the road. Reckless maneuvers can still exceed these limits, resulting in loss of control.
